According to Emmett there is year 1, 2 and 3 for this type (all three Emmett 205), but with this obverse legend only year 2 and 3 .

For me it looks like LB, year 2 , not year 3:


LB: [AV]TOK KAIΣ ΣEBA OV[EΣΠAΣIANOV]

These Alexandrian tetradrachms are low-grade billon by the mid-first century AD.  The Syrian tetradrachms from the same era are better silver, but still somewhat debased.
